我已经安装了MySQL .NET数据提供程序5.2(通过它的安装程序),但我无法在数据库资源管理器的“数据源”对话框中看到MySQL数据提供程序。
我使用的是VS 2008 Express版。你有任何线索吗?
此致 Jatan
答案 0 :(得分:2)
VS 2008 Express(以及VS 2005 Express)也不允许您通过数据源对话框使用MySQL .Net Provider。非Express版本允许您执行相同的操作。
要在VS Express中使用MySQL,您必须从安装Provider的位置(最可能是C:\ Program Files \ MySQL \ MySQL Connector Net x.x.x)中包含对MySQL DLL的引用。或者将DLL从同一位置复制到项目的Bin文件夹中。
答案 1 :(得分:0)
我认为你不能以这种方式在.NET中使用MySQL,它可以作为MySQL的原生.NET库,所以你必须以代码方式做事。